 def test_reduce_diff_results_composed(self):
     # Consider the diff between a text "abcdefg" and
     # "abcABCDEFdGHIefg". Only fully composed n-grams (those made
     # up of two (n-1)-grams that are in the results) should be
     # kept.
     store = tacl.DataStore(':memory:')
     tokenizer = tacl.Tokenizer(*tacl.constants.TOKENIZERS['cbeta'])

 def test_pattern (self):
     expected_pattern = r'[\w]+'
     tokenizer = tacl.Tokenizer(expected_pattern, ' ')
     actual_pattern = tokenizer.pattern
     self.assertEqual(actual_pattern, expected_pattern)
示例#8
0
 def test_joiner (self):
     expected_joiner = ' '
     tokenizer = tacl.Tokenizer(r'[\w]+', expected_joiner)
     actual_joiner = tokenizer.joiner
     self.assertEqual(actual_joiner, expected_joiner)
